GNS3网络模拟器详细教程:从入门到实践

需积分: 41 7 下载量 119 浏览量 更新于2024-10-09 收藏 1.28MB PDF 举报
"GNS3教程详细介绍,包括GNS3的下载、安装、配置、使用方法、网络拓扑创建、终端程序使用、性能优化、IOS映像处理、帧中继、ATM、以太网交换设备、分组捕获、拓扑保存与加载、Client/Server和Multi-Server模式、Console工作区、PIX防火墙仿真、图标管理和相关资源。" GNS3(Graphical Network Simulator 3)是一款强大的网络模拟工具,它允许用户构建和测试复杂的网络拓扑结构,特别适合学习和实验Cisco IOS设备。GNS3基于开源项目Dynamips,后者通过在主机系统上运行虚拟化Cisco IOS来模拟硬件路由器。与BosonNetSim相比,GNS3提供更为真实的模拟体验,因为它是直接运行IOS而不是简单地模拟命令行。 教程中详细介绍了如何开始使用GNS3: 1. **下载GNS3**: 用户需要首先从官方网站或者其他可靠源获取GNS3的最新版本。 2. **安装GNS3**: 遵循标准的安装流程,确保满足系统需求和依赖项。 3. **配置IOS**: GNS3需要Cisco IOS镜像文件来模拟路由器。用户需要合法获取这些文件,并正确配置GNS3以识别和使用它们。 4. **创建网络拓扑**: 从创建简单的网络到复杂的拓扑,教程指导用户逐步构建网络结构,包括添加路由器、交换机和其他网络设备。 5. **使用终端程序**: 如PuTTY或TeraTerm,这些终端软件可以连接到GNS3中的模拟设备,进行命令行操作。 6. **性能优化**: 解决内存和CPU利用率问题,确保模拟环境的稳定运行。 7. **处理IOS映像**: 可能需要对大体积的IOS文件进行解压缩,以适应模拟环境。 8. **帧中继、ATM、以太网交换设备**: GNS3支持模拟多种网络协议和设备,教程会解释如何配置这些高级功能。 9. **分组捕获**: 用户可以使用GNS3内置的捕获功能分析网络流量,类似于Wireshark。 10. **保存和加载拓扑**: 这一功能允许用户保存当前的网络配置,方便日后恢复或分享。 11. **Client/Server和Multi-Server模式**: 提供了扩展和协作的可能性,多个用户可以同时访问和操作同一网络拓扑。 12. **Console工作区和Dynagen命令**: 学习如何在控制台工作区中使用Dynagen命令,以更深入地控制模拟环境。 13. **PIX防火墙仿真**: GNS3也支持模拟Cisco PIX防火墙,这对于安全学习和测试至关重要。 14. **图标管理**: 用户可以自定义和组织设备图标,使拓扑图更直观。 15. **相关资源**: 教程最后提到了一些额外的学习材料和社区资源,帮助用户进一步提升技能。 GNS3对于网络专业人员和学习者来说是一个宝贵的工具,它提供了丰富的功能和高度的灵活性,让复杂的网络实验变得容易且可访问。尽管GNS3可能有一定的学习曲线,但通过这个详尽的教程,初学者可以逐步掌握并充分利用其功能。